| Title | Attested copy of an agreement between Francis Grunwin citizen and skinner of London, son and heir of Susanna Grunwin, late wife of James Grunwin late of Hoddesdon, and William Barwell citizen and ironmonger of London and Mary his wife one of the daughters of Susanna Grunwin, by which Francis Grunwin agrees to stand seised of a freehold messuage in Hoddesdon, Hertfordshire, in the tenure of Thomas Nicholls and a messuage in St Lawrence Pountney's Lane near Cannon Street, London, in the tenure of John Lucas, grocer,; the messuage in Hoddesdon to be held to the use of William Barwell and Mary his wife and then to the use of Mary's heirs: the messuage in London to be held to the use of William Barwell and Mary his wife and the survivor of them, then to the use of their lawful issue, and in default to the use of the right heirs of William Barwell: will of Susanna Grunwin recited 26 Nov |
